About this role

We are looking for a dependable, self-driven HR Executive to own day-to-day HR operations in Singapore and help shape how our people function grows. This role suits someone who takes initiative without needing to be told twice, works independently with sound judgment, and brings an open-minded, solutions-first approach to problems. You'll be the person the business can count on to keep HR running smoothly, while also contributing fresh ideas on how we can do things better. Exposure to Malaysia and/or Philippines HR practices and regulations is a strong advantage, as our operations aslso support these markets, however Singapore remains the core of this role. Requirements Job Responsibilities What You'll Own Recruitment & Onboarding Partner with line managers to identify hiring needs and run the full recruitment cycle for key roles, from job description to offer. Propose and test alternative sourcing channels to reach the right talent efficiently. Design and deliver an onboarding experience including structured check-ins, that helps new hires integrate quickly into the team and culture. Support compensation strategies that help us attract and retain good people. HR Operations & Employee Relations Independently manage the full employee lifecycle: onboarding, offboarding, medical benefits, insurance, work injury claims, government surveys, training grants, NS make-up claims, government-paid leave, and HR reporting. Handle employee relations matters with discretion — investigate issues fairly, mediate conflicts, and help maintain a healthy team dynamic. Keep HR records and personnel files accurate, complete, and audit-ready at all times. Run payroll accurately and on time, in line with Singapore employment law and company policy. Take ownership of process gaps or recurring issues rather than waiting for direction — flag problems early and propose fixes. Employee Engagement & Communications Champion employee engagement initiatives, from town halls to team bonding activities, and see them through end-to-end. Act as a visible advocate for the company on platforms like LinkedIn, supporting our employer brand. Advise line managers on practical ways to strengthen the company's reputation as an employer of choice. Keep staff clearly informed of HR policy, process, and regulatory updates. HR Transformation & Digitalisation Support the Department Head in driving digitalisation of HR and business processes. Bring an open mind to new tools and ways of working, and help the team adopt them. Contribute to talent upskilling programmes. Employee Development & Training Work with line managers to anticipate future skill needs and support workforce planning. Help identify learning and development gaps, and coordinate training accordingly. Support skills mapping, upskilling initiatives, and talent review sessions to identify high performers. Respond to employee queries promptly and follow through to resolution. What You Bring 2–4 years of HR experience in a fast-paced environment; strong fresh graduates with 1–2 years of relevant experience are also welcome to apply. A track record of being dependable — someone who follows through, meets deadlines, and can be trusted to manage sensitive matters with discretion. Demonstrated initiative: comfortable identifying problems and proposing solutions without waiting to be asked. Ability to work independently and make sound judgment calls, while knowing when to escalate. An open-minded, adaptable approach to new ideas, tools, and ways of working. Solid grasp of payroll processes: salary, allowances, bonuses, increments, deductions, claims, CPF, and income tax submissions. Working knowledge of Singapore's Employment Act and IRAS regulations. Familiarity with Malaysia and/or Philippines HR regulations and payroll is a strong plus. Diploma or degree in Business, Human Resource Management, or a related field; IHRP or equivalent certification is an advantage. Proficient in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int); comfortable with HRIS systems. Strong written and verbal communication skills, with good business acumen and stakeholder influence. High attention to detail and integrity when handling confidential information. Available to start immediately is a plus.
